Your FD-258 Fingerprint Card needs one certificate from the U.S. Department of State to be valid in Dominican Republic — no embassy step.
Sending a FD-258 Fingerprint Card to Dominican Republic — commonly for residency, marriage, property — requires authenticating the document so Dominican Republic authorities accept it. Because Dominican Republic is a Hague Convention member, the route is a single apostille. Here is exactly what applies to this document and destination.
